Downtown Sounds Concert Series

downtown-sounds-e1430763819515

Concerts begin at 7:30 PM in Village Square (intersection of School, Glen and Bridge Streets).Concerts are held every Friday in July and August. . Bring your own seating! Rain location is the Wunsch Arts Center on Forest Avenue. Concerts sponsored by Glen Cove Hospital Northwell Health and Bethpage Federal Credit Union among others, and produced through a partnership between the City of Glen Cove and the Glen Cove Downtown Business Improvement District (BID). Feast of St. Rocco – “The Best Feast In the East”

Feast-of-St.-Rocco-Glen-Cove

Each year tens of thousands of people come to St. Rocco’s Parish in Glen Cove to experience “The Best Feast in the East”. They come from hundreds of miles away to taste the famous sausage and pepper sandwiches and the many delicious meals lovingly prepared in our Pasta Restaurant where homemade pasta, meatballs, tripe, eggplant and many other mouth watering Italian specialties are served. In addition, there is a wide variety of food vendors offering an assortment of delicious eats that are guaranteed to satisfy the most discerning pallets.

6th Annual Girls Rising Music Festival

Antigone Rising will be hosting its 6th Annual Girls Rising Music Festival (formerly Beachfest) to benefit Girls Rising 501c3, it’s not for profit organization. The festival will take place at Morgan Park on Saturday, June 22, 2019 (rain date 6/23) beginning at 12 noon to 9pm.  Grammy winning singer songwriter Paula Cole, (“I Don’t Want to Wait”) acclaimed folk singer Lucy Kaplansky and singer songwriter Jill Sobule (” I Kissed a Girl”) will each take the Branch Real Estate Main Stage. Antigone Rising will close out the festival with upbeat and original rock -n- roll.  Throughout the day there will be performances by local youth on the Kidz Bop Youth Spotlight Stage. Also, there will be an empowering Women’s panel moderated by Carol Silva, News 12 LI. Finally, there will be food trucks, a wine and beer garden and vendors throughout the park. The Girls Rising Music Festival is free with a suggested donation of $15. The Game Changer Awards, the main fundraising ticketed event, will take place on Friday, June 21, 2019 at My Father’s Place.
